第3章:静态程序分析理论 (Static Analysis)


文档摘要

第3章:静态程序分析理论 (Static Analysis) 第3章:静态程序分析理论(Static Analysis)——编译器认知边疆的守望者与构造者 我们常把编译器比作“语言的翻译官”,将人类可读的高级代码,忠实地转译为机器可执行的指令序列。这个比喻虽形象,却也悄然遮蔽了一个更本质的事实:编译器从来不只是翻译者,更是第一位、最严谨、最不知疲倦的程序理解者。 它在生成代码之前,早已在内存中构建起一张精密的语义地图——这张地图不依赖运行时的偶然,不屈从于输入数据的变幻,而是在确定性的逻辑土壤上,以数学为刻刀,以抽象为基石,对程序行为进行先验的、系统的、可验证的认知测绘。这,便是静态程序分析(Static Program Analysis)的使命;


发布者: 作者: 转发
评论区 (0)
U